Vorgehensweise zum berechnen der Hashes pro Sekunde

Wie genau willst du berechnen, wie viele hashes für die hardware erzeugt?

+354
andyph666 29.01.2016, 17:00:38
17 Antworten

Es gibt mehrere Zuverlässige UDP-Implementierungen sofort verfügbar, so dass Anforderungen wie packet loss recovery und die statusbehaftete Objekte angesprochen werden können. Ein Beispiel ist der UDT-Bibliothek, entwickelt von der University of Chicago: http://udt.sourceforge.net/

Wir haben ein Protokoll entwickelt, namens SRT (Sicheren, Zuverlässigen Transport), zunächst mit Sitz auf UDT und erweitert werden, indem Sie bi-direktionale Datenübertragung und Verschlüsselung, um den mix. Es ist zwar optimiert für die Echtzeit-Daten wie video-Inhalte unabhängig von design: https://github.com/Haivision/srt

Im video verwenden Sie die Fälle, die wir sehen, eine drastisch erhöhte Bandbreitennutzung von zahlen mithilfe von UDP über TCP (z.B. RTMP), insbesondere für längere Distanzen zu kommunizieren. Ich glaube, es macht Sinn zu bewerten, UDP-basierte alternativen für den Datentransfer zwischen den Knoten, um eine Steigerung der Netzwerk-Effizienz.

+799
CrazyPenguin 03 февр. '09 в 4:24

Wäre es nicht theoretisch möglich, nur schneiden alles, was älter als sagen wir 4 Wochen von der blockchain?

Welchen Sinn hat Bewegungsdaten von 3 Jahren haben, eh? Ist es nicht auch sicherer in Bezug auf die NSA (und wie) Aktivitäten, wenn die Transaktion mit Daten, die ist einfach Weg, nach 4 Wochen?

+741
DMFZ 14.02.2011, 04:54:17

Ich bin der Planung zu geben, eine Funktion in meine Anwendung ein, wo ein Benutzer kann wählen Sie die Art des priority (Schnell, Durchschnittlich oder Langsam) für Ihre Transaktionen.

Wie bekomme ich die Gebühr für jeden Typ? Tut Bitcore-API bietet eine Funktion, mit der Priorität von Transaktionen?

+703
KraffMann 23.02.2018, 12:06:00

Ich bin auf der Suche nach einem geeigneten Bitcoin-thin-client für IoT-Geräte mit Linux-Betriebssystemen. IoT-Geräte als peers als thin-clients und der Kriterien für die Auswahl der thin-client ist zumindest der CPU -, Arbeitsspeicher-und Speicher-Anforderungen. Die Bitcoin-thin-client-Protokoll wäre die beste Wahl für ein solches system?

+650
Thesnake123 26.02.2011, 06:28:11

Ich lese das whitepaper von zerocash und ich verstehe nicht, wie eine mint-Transaktion funktioniert. Hier sind meine folgenden Fragen:

Wie wollen Sie beweisen, dass Sie genug bitcoins zu bilden, eine bestimmte Menge von zerocoin? Wie werden die bitcoins gesperrt? Was macht Sie nicht in der Lage, mint bitcoins und zerocoins und bitcoins (verdoppeln Sie den Wert Ihrer bitcoins)?

Als Beispiel für die Letzte Frage, sagen wir, ich habe 10BTC, erstelle ich ein zerocoin Wert 10BTC, ich schicke es anonym an Alice, dann mache ich eine Traditionnelle bitcoin-Transaktion von meinem 10BTC zu Bob, was macht das unmöglich?

Wenn Sie können nicht verbringen die 10BTC mehr (vorher hat es schon trasnformed in zerocoin), bedeutet das, dass wir wissen, wie viel Münze, die Sie geprägt haben (auch wenn wir nicht wissen, wie Sie damit verbracht haben, es)?

+629
NameZero912 11.12.2017, 14:36:21

Mit getpeerinfo Befehl bekomme ich alle direkt verbundenen peers ip-Adressen, wie Sie wissen, mine in das bitcoin-Netzwerk?

+467
Alex Morega 19.07.2017, 10:02:50

Es ist richtig: die neuen Adressen werden nicht geprüft, gegen jede vorhandene Adresse. Kryptographisch zu sprechen, diese Adressen sehen aus wie völlig zufällige Zeichenfolgen (das ist, sind Sie ununterscheidbar von einer echt zufälligen Zeichenkette). Interessanterweise Bitcoin-Adressen verwendet, die Transaktionen sind noch nicht einmal verpflichtet, zu real: Sie können setzen, was zufällige Zeichenfolge (natürlich in diesem Fall würden Sie Ihr Geld verlieren :).

Nun, noch kryptografisch zu sprechen, dass "fast unmöglich" bedeutet, dass die Wahrscheinlichkeit, dass dieser Fall eintreten wird, das gleiche für Sie zu werden, vom Blitz getroffen 5 mal in einer Reihe auf einem sonnigen Tag...(oder so ähnlich :) Was ich meine ist, dass, obwohl die Veranstaltung ist mathematisch möglich ist, ist es in der Praxis unmöglich.

Das heißt, falls es tatsächlich passiert, die person, die generiert die kollidierenden Adresse hätte auch den gleichen privaten Schlüssel, indem Sie Ihnen die Fähigkeit, alle Ausgaben auf den Münzen verbunden, um die original-Adresse.

+455
DFectuoso 25.12.2011, 07:42:50

Über websites, support-das Bitcoin-Netzwerk oder einer community.

+446
stuartMy 29.04.2012, 04:37:09

Die tatsächlichen Kosten variieren notwendigerweise aufgrund einer Reihe von Faktoren. Es ist die tatsächlichen Kosten ist subjektiv, wie es ist interminably unterliegt als Folge der oben genannten Faktoren.

Strom ist kostenlos, in einigen teilen von Afrika. Flüssig-Stickstoff-Kühlung Techniken verstärkt, mit Mauern aus Eis, mehrere Kilometer tief in der Nord-und Südpole sind nicht offen für jedermann, viel weniger gebloggt abschließend. Die besten Bergbauanlagen wird open source im öffentlichen Diskurs schließlich, vielleicht. . . Aber das ist nicht der Fall heute.

^^^wenn du jemals sah bei der A. S. I. C. Bergbau Herstellung betrifft, werden Sie sehen, eine zutiefst beunruhigende Begründung für die oben Skepsis; Sie alle "pretest" Ihre Maschinen für Monate über Ihre "preorder" geplant, release-Datum. Ein Unding, dass die pre-orders werden postdated Monate nach dem Versprechen, und selbst dann, nur ein paar glückliche Möchtegern-Miner tatsächlich erhalten Geräte, wie beworben. (siehe Butterfly labs)

Wenn der furchtbare Bergleute schließlich rollte Ihre erste Reihe aus, konnte Sie nur übertaktet werden, indem die besten in der Welt zu setzen, 1.6 Ths. (gesehen Teraminer)

(sehen, was ich meine)

+439
gpuguy 06.03.2011, 00:09:27

Ich Las eine Ankündigung , dass Excel in das kommende Microsoft-365 unterstützen Bitcoin "Anerkennung" und "Berechnungen". Was bedeutet das?

+418
user224691 13.06.2015, 01:06:57

Hängt davon ab, wie viel Sie bereits wissen und wie tech-savy Ihr Publikum ist. Diese beiden können zu der Liste Hinzugefügt werden.

+295
Unni 16.03.2016, 07:01:19

Eine Frage über die innere Funktion des mining-Prozesses: Ich weiß, es gibt nicht so etwas wie ein ein-block 30% oder 99% abgebaut, oder eine mine blockiert oder es ist es nicht, ich bekomme es. Die Sache ist die: wie werden die Transaktionen, die gehören zu einem block (dass dole out-Transaktion Gebühren) bekommen, eingebaut in den block, nachdem es gefunden wurde. Sind diese verarbeiteten Transaktionen zusammen mit der Bergbau und das ist es, was den mining-Prozess überhaupt?

+192
eminemence 08.10.2015, 08:46:49

Ich bin ganz neu hier und entschuldige mich, wenn es wurde gebeten vor, aber ich kann nicht scheinen zu finden, eine klare Antwort auf die Frage nach der Suche ausgiebig.

Ich versuche, führen Sie einen vollständigen Knoten. Ich begann bitcoind daemon und alles hat gut funktioniert, die blockchain war die Synchronisation. Es krachte am nächsten Tag, weil ich nicht meine Optionen für die Auslagerungsdatei richtig.

Nach der Festsetzung ein Problem, ich habe bitcoind daemon wieder und es sah aus wie alles, was getan wurde, von Anfang an. Soll ich tun bitcoind -Neuindizierung-chainstate von nun an, wenn der Prozess beendet ist? Oder habe ich nicht richtig verstanden und einfach tun, bitcoind wird wieder synchronisieren, erfordert aber einige Verifizierung der erste?

Auch, in jedem der genannten Fälle, ist es der gleiche Prozess, nachdem die blockchain synchronisiert ist?

Dies ist auf ein Raspberry Pi 3B+ mit einer externen Festplatte für die Lagerung.

Vielen Dank im Voraus.

+171
Kalarav Parmar 01.10.2019, 20:24:22

MtGox hat Millionen USD fehlen nach den neuesten Nachrichten. Der endgültige Entwurf von dem, was, wo, wie und warum muss noch vom administrator veröffentlicht jedoch.

Einige Kunden, die Geld verloren bei MtGox sind unter dem falschen Eindruck, dass da Ihre Mittel waren in der fiat-Währung anstelle von Bitcoin Sie sicher sein und erhalten Sie alle Ihr Geld zurück, das ist einfach nicht der Fall.

Der administrator hat bereits angedeutet, die übrigen Münzen verkauft werden würden und alle Vermögenswerte gebündelt-für noch Umverteilung. Es wurde eine starke Unterstützung für das empfangen von Bitcoin anstelle von fiat, unter anderem einige Gläubiger, aber er hat noch gesehen, wie der administrator verteilt die verbleibenden Mittel.

Wenn aber MtGox ist verkauft an ein anderes Unternehmen, dann würde das natürlich ändern, die Dynamik der situation. Für jetzt gibt es nicht viel zu tun, sondern warten Sie, bis der administrator, um abschließend zu seinem Bericht, und warten Sie auf ein Ergebnis für die Verteilung oder den Verkauf.

+131
Harry Browne 16.02.2018, 20:07:45

Sie schickte mir einen link, der mich zu einem Prozessor coinbase. Ich habe die wallet-Adresse ein und schickte das Geld von meine Electrum Wallet. Ich habe 157 Bestätigungen, Elektron zeigt, dass es da ist und fertig, aber der Empfänger sagt, dass Sie nie bekam.

Eines der drei Dinge passiert:

  • Der Empfänger der Geldbeutel ist nicht richtig synchronisiert mit dem Netzwerk und hat nicht gesehen, Ihre Transaktion
  • Der Empfänger ist Lügen nicht Erhalt der Transaktion
  • Sie irgendwie geschickt Bitcoin an die falsche Adresse (z.B. malware-injizierten eine bösartige Adresse in Ihren copy/paste-Zwischenablage)

Jemand hat mir gesagt, dass, wenn btc nicht binnen 30 Tagen geht es automatisch zurück, wo es herkam.

Das ist falsch. Vielleicht gibt es die ambulanten Dienste, die auf diese Weise funktionieren, aber wenn Sie senden eine tatsächliche Bitcoin-Transaktion und bestätigt wird in die blockchain, dann ist die chance, es rückgängig gemacht werden, sind gleich null.

Also, wo könnte das Geld sein, wenn Sie sagen, dass Sie nicht mehr verwenden bitcoin? ist es nicht noch im Geldbeutel? Sie müssen nur um es richtig zu machen?

Wenn Sie link eine Adresse, die Sie gesendet wird, oder eine Transaktions-ID, könnte jemand werfen Sie einen Blick auf die blockchain zu sehen, wo der Bitcoin endete, aber in der Regel:

Wenn Sie an einen coinbase Zahlung Seite, dann war die Zahlung an eine Bitcoin-Adresse, die Coinbase-Steuerelemente. Coinbase kann weitergeleitet haben diese Zahlung an die person, die Sie waren zu bezahlen, oder kann es trotzdem sein, sitzen, in, die person, die coinbase-Konto. Würden Sie sich bitte von Coinbase und/oder Ihren Geschäftspartner um das Problem zu beheben. Es ist nichts weiter kann hier jemand helfen Abhilfe zu schaffen.

+111
Shirlene Edwards 24.08.2014, 01:47:48

Die Wurzel ist H( H(H(A)+H(B)) + H(H(C)+H(T)) ) + H( H(H(E)+H(F)) + H(H(G)+H(H)) ).

Du hast vergessen eine weitere Ebene der Vermischung, die es sein sollte

root = H( H( H(H(A)+H(B)) + H(H(C)+H(T)) ) + H( H(H(E)+H(F)) + H(H(G)+H(H)) ) )

Wo diese hash-Werte kommen? Sind Sie irgendwo gespeichert? Wenn nicht, wie werden Sie dynamisch generiert?

Die blockchain ist eine Referenz zu finden, die raw-Transaktionen und Transaktionen mit Hash versehen, um zu überprüfen, die Wirksamkeit des Blocks. Dies geschieht auf der Ebene der einzelnen Knoten, jedes mal, wenn der Knoten hört über einen neuen block. Die merkle Wurzel in der blockcheader müssen korrekt sein, und es ist eine kryptographische Beweis der Transaktion die Inhalte des Blocks. Der merkle-tree wird berechnet, indem jedem Knoten, aber es muss nicht explizit gespeichert werden.

Die merkle root bietet eine bequeme und trustless Weg für Licht-wallets überprüfen, die Authentizität einer Transaktion. Licht Geldbörsen speichern der Header, so können Sie nur verlangen, dass ein Knoten sendet einen Zweig des merkle-Baum, um Sie (für die entsprechende Transaktion). Sie können überprüfen Sie die hashes aus der Transaktion an die Wurzel, und damit wissen, die Transaktion ist in der Tat enthalten in der blockchain.

Einschließlich der merkle root hat auch andere Vorteile, check-out dieser Frage für die guten info.

Nicht die Speicherung aller hashes, die Niederlage der Zweck der Optimierung der Raum?

Die Vorteile, die durch die Speicherung der merkle root überwiegen bei weitem die Reduktion blockspace verwendbar für Transaktionen (32 bytes für den merkle root).

+110
Ritesh Jung Thapa 13.03.2018, 19:58:18

Wenn Sie importieren können, die Brieftasche zu verkaufen, sollte es in Ordnung sein

+25
user63225 15.10.2013, 10:07:27

Fragen mit Tag anzeigen